Here are the top stories in Sunset Park today:
- Frank James, the man initially named only as a “person of interest” in Tuesday’s rush hour subway shooting that left 23 injured, has been captured. (Patch)
- Gun violence in the East Flatbush neighborhood has left residents uneasy. The death of 12-year-old Kade Lewin marked the seventh murder in the 67th precinct, compared to only two at this time last year. (Subscription: Daily News)
- Rash Bar is now closed after being set on fire. A Bushwick bar that was becoming a popular venue for the LGBTQ+ community in Brooklyn is now gone. Someone was seen entering the bar dressed in black before dousing the ground with gasoline, setting it on fire, and then fleeing. A photo on a GoFundMe page started by the bar showed a wall partially down with brick exposed presumably from damage caused by the fire. (Fox 5)
